Before we had SMT devices we had small wired devices which someone would hand solder to a board.  This is a micro resistor used in cameras and photography meters.

Pentax never offered a full schematic for the meter. But they did offer the analog side which you’ll find in the manual I posted in your other question.

Be careful! The wire legs are easy to snap off. The resistor is part of a voltage divider used to adjust the voltage of the sensor.
